By the time a deposit is discussed, the unit is shortlisted, the broker has done the work, and the presentation looks polished. The hard question remains: is the price supported by registered market evidence?
Dubai Offer Verdict does not replace the broker, lawyer, or advisor. It adds an independent price-check layer: the offer is compared with DLD registered sales and turned into a client-ready report.
